When evaluating Peptides Near Me vendors for Est shipping, three key checks cover most of the relevant risk: verify peer standing in research communities, verify COA coverage for the actual batch you will receive, and verify vendor familiarity with Est delivery. Quality markers stay consistent regardless of destination: batch-matched COA with HPLC purity ≥98%, mass spec identity confirmation, and endotoxin data — all available prior to ordering. Online payment security and vendor reliability are linked in this market — vendors who accept credit cards and provide normal consumer protections are taking on more accountability than those accepting only cryptocurrency. How long does peptide shipping take?
Domestic peptide shipping (within the US or EU, for example) typically takes 2-5 business days. International shipping ranges from 5-15 business days for standard, or 3-7 business days for express. Customs handling adds variable time — typically 2-5 days for routine processing.
Can I buy research peptides locally?
Research peptides are rarely available locally. Unlike supplements sold in pharmacies or health stores, research peptides require specialized manufacturing and storage infrastructure. The overwhelming majority of research peptide supply is online from specialist vendors. "Near me" searches for research peptides almost always lead to online sources regardless of location.
Are research peptides available in pharmacies?
Compounding pharmacies in some jurisdictions prepare certain peptides (Sermorelin, Thymosin Alpha-1, and others) for prescription use. However, research-use peptides for laboratory or independent research purposes are sourced from research chemical vendors, not pharmacies.
